Resin and Ligand Design is a department that belongs to the Resin and Technology and Filtration R&D. Typical products developed from the department are chromatography resins and other consumables used in BioPharma manufacturing.

What You'll Do

This position is for the further development of anti-Z127 (Zhelper) affinity proteins. As Z127 as a fusion protein has shown itself to dramatically improve the expression and stability of ligands, platforms during selections and screening of new ligands would benefit by having Z127 fused throughout the development process to more accurately reflect final ligand characteristics and context. In addition, an anti-Z127 protein would allow for increased throughput and less downtime during screening and characterization of ligands. Libraries based on previous generations of anti-Z127 are to be selected and screened for increased affinity and alkaline stability. Hits derived will undergo further rational design and more detailed characterization.

This position utilizes techniques within the field of protein engineering and is suited for a student seeking to gain more experience in protein research and development.

Experimental work will include selections by phage display, and protein characterization by SPR, MS, LC, etc..
